Old Anatolian Turkish

Old Anatolian Turkish (Azerbaijani: Qədim Anadolu Türkcəsi, Turkish: Eski Anadolu Türkçesi), also referred to as Old Anatolian Turkic, was the form of the Turkish language spoken in Anatolia from the 11th to 15th centuries. It developed into Early Ottoman Turkish and Ajami Turkic.
